About the Role

We are looking for a Group Fitness Coordinator who is an experienced fitness manager responsible for recruiting and training a team of fitness instructors at Crunch. The Group Fitness Coordinator will get to know club members and become a part of their journey to ensure that their class experience and fitness expectations are met.

Responsibilities

  • Oversee Crunch Fitness Class-ic Training Program
  • Recruit, hire, train, and oversee development of a team of Class-ic Instructors
  • Facilitate the implementation of new Group Fitness programming
  • Prepare, maintain, and distribute regular, override, and holiday class schedules, ensuring all classes are covered
  • Facilitate sub procedures when needed
  • Create and submit all quarterly schedule changes to Group Fit Director
  • Respond to all member issues concerning group fitness classes/Class-ic training program
  • Manage payroll and reporting schedule, ensuring each instructor is properly paid
  • Provide seasonal inventory of all equipment to the General Manager
  • Manage quarterly staff meeting for onsite training and new quarter class roll out
  • Communicate cadence for weekly emails, monthly ZOOM with other clubs, and in-house quarterly training with all instructors
  • Provide updates as needed for social media and instructor portal for any updates/events
  • Attend regular meetings in the club to align with the Club Management team on communication, events, instructors, and any issues
  • Attend mandatory meetings on daily, weekly, monthly, and quarterly basis and promote for instructor involvement as a role model
  • Actively teach 10% of group fitness classes

Qualifications

  • Minimum 2 years of experience creating group fitness schedules preferred
  • Preferred experience teaching exercise classes for clients of all levels (e.g., bootcamp-based classes, Kickboxing, Zumba, TRX, Sculpt, Yoga, Pilates, Cycle, POUND, and HIIT)
  • Experience with budget and expense management preferred
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ail required
  • Nationally Accredited Group Fitness Certification required (AFAA, ACE, or NASM preferred)
  • CPR/AED certification required (can be obtained within 30 days of hire)
  • High school diploma or GED required; Bachelor’s degree preferred

Physical Requirements

  • Able to lift or move up to 50 lbs occasionally
  • Physical effort required for daily duties includes prolonged standing and walking
